Eliaquim Mangala highlights Manchester City's defensive strength

Eliaquim Mangala highlights Manchester City's strength in depth after joining from Porto on Monday.

New Manchester City signing Eliaquim Mangala has talked up the strength in depth of the club's defensive ranks following his move from Porto.

The France international centre-back officially confirmed his £32m switch from the Portuguese side on Monday, and he admitted that he is fully of aware of the competition he faces for a spot in the City first team this coming season.

He told the club's official website: "Vincent Kompany and Martin Demichelis are two players who possess great experience. Vincent is the captain of Manchester City and the Belgium national team.

"Demichelis has enjoyed a great career. He played for Bayern Munich and he is now at Manchester City and has a big experience behind him.

"They are players that I can look at and from whom I will learn a lot. They will have lots of advice for me regarding what they have already experienced. They are players that have lived through a lot of big moments and have a big experience so it can only be beneficial for me."

Managala becomes City's fourth signing of the summer following the arrivals of Fernando, Willy Caballero and Bacary Sagna.
